AVID POWER Angle Grinder 4-1/2 inch Electric Grinder Tools
- ✓ Lightweight and well-balanced
- ✓ Easy wheel changes
- ✓ Good for multiple materials
- ✕ Guard adjustment needs screwdriver
- ✕ Not ideal for heavy-duty use
| Motor Power | 750W (6.5 Amps) |
| No-Load Speed | 11,500 RPM |
| Blade/Disc Size | 4-1/2 inches (115mm) |
| Arbor Size | 7/8 inch (22.23mm) with 5/8-11 threaded spindle |
| Weight | 3.20 lbs (1.45 kg) |
| Included Accessories | 2 cutting wheels, 2 grinding wheels |
I didn’t expect a 4-1/2 inch grinder to feel this lightweight and balanced, but here I am, holding it with just a couple of fingers and feeling surprisingly comfortable. When I first turned it on, I was struck by how smooth and quiet it ran, especially considering its 750W motor.
It’s powerful enough for most home projects without rattling your hand apart.
The included wheels—two for cutting, two for grinding—are a handy bonus. I tested it on some rusty metal and even some tile, and it chewed through both effortlessly.
The adjustable wheel guard is a smart feature, letting me tilt it to get just the right angle, which really boosted my confidence during tricky cuts.
Switching wheels is a breeze thanks to the spindle lock. I appreciated how quick and simple it was to swap discs without wrestling or needing extra tools.
The side handle feels sturdy and is easy to position on either side, making it comfortable whether you’re left or right-handed.
At only 3.2 pounds, this grinder doesn’t tire out your arm after a few minutes of use. Plus, the inclusion of replacement carbon brushes shows AVID POWER’s focus on durability.
I did notice that the wheel guard needs a screwdriver (not included) for adjustment, which might be a little inconvenient if you’re in a rush.
Overall, this tool exceeds expectations for light-duty projects. It’s well-built, versatile, and easy to operate—perfect for DIYers tackling metal, tile, or stone.
Just don’t expect heavy-duty industrial power, and you’ll be thrilled with how much it simplifies your projects.
